What Are Mental Health Improvement Plans?
Mental health improvement plans are personalized strategies designed to support emotional and psychological well-being. They are often created with the help of mental health professionals, such as therapists, counselors, or psychiatrists. These plans focus on identifying challenges, setting achievable goals, and outlining steps to improve mental health.
In India, mental health improvement plans are becoming more accessible through hospitals, clinics, and community centers. They may include:
Regular counseling sessions
Stress management techniques
Lifestyle changes like exercise and diet
Mindfulness and meditation practices
Support groups and peer networks
The goal is to create a roadmap that suits each person's unique needs. For example, someone dealing with anxiety might have a plan that includes breathing exercises, cognitive-behavioral therapy, and regular check-ins with a counselor. Another person facing depression might focus on building social connections and establishing a daily routine.
By following a mental health improvement plan, individuals can take active steps toward healing and growth. These plans also encourage self-awareness and empower people to manage their mental health proactively.

The Growing Importance of Mental Health Improvement Plans in India
India has made significant progress in recognizing mental health as a public health priority. However, stigma and lack of awareness still prevent many from seeking help. Mental health improvement plans offer a structured way to break down these barriers.
Here are some reasons why these plans are crucial in the Indian context:
Cultural Sensitivity - Mental health improvement plans can be tailored to respect cultural values and family dynamics, which are important in Indian society.
Accessibility - With the rise of teletherapy and community programs, more people in urban and rural areas can access mental health support.
Holistic Approach - Many plans incorporate traditional practices like yoga and Ayurveda alongside modern therapy, creating a balanced approach.
Early Intervention - These plans encourage early identification of mental health issues, reducing the risk of severe conditions.
Support for Families - Mental health improvement plans often involve family members, helping to create a supportive environment at home.
For example, a family dealing with a member’s depression might receive guidance on communication techniques and ways to provide emotional support. This inclusive approach strengthens relationships and promotes healing.
By embracing mental health improvement plans, India is moving toward a future where emotional well-being is valued and nurtured.
What are the 5 C's of Mental Health?
Understanding the 5 C's of mental health can help us recognize the key areas to focus on for emotional well-being. These five elements provide a simple framework to guide mental health improvement plans:
Connection
Building strong relationships with family, friends, and community. Feeling connected reduces loneliness and provides emotional support.
Coping
Developing healthy ways to manage stress and challenges. This includes problem-solving skills and relaxation techniques.
Control
Feeling empowered to make choices and influence your life. Having a sense of control boosts confidence and reduces anxiety.
Confidence
Believing in your abilities and self-worth. Confidence helps in facing difficulties and pursuing goals.
Character
Cultivating values like kindness, honesty, and resilience. A strong character supports mental strength and positive behavior.
When mental health improvement plans address these 5 C's, they create a balanced and comprehensive approach. For instance, a plan might include activities to strengthen social connections, teach coping skills, and build self-esteem.

How to Engage with Mental Health Improvement Plans in India
If you are considering a mental health improvement plan, here are some practical steps to get started:
Seek Professional Help
Reach out to a qualified mental health professional. They can assess your needs and help design a personalized plan.
Be Open and Honest
Share your feelings and experiences openly. This honesty helps create an effective plan tailored to you.
Set Realistic Goals
Work with your counselor to set achievable goals. Small steps lead to lasting change.
Practice Consistency
Follow the plan regularly. Consistency is key to seeing progress.
Involve Loved Ones
If comfortable, include family or close friends in your journey. Their support can be invaluable.
Use Available Resources
Explore community programs, online support groups, and wellness apps that complement your plan.
Monitor Your Progress
Keep a journal or use apps to track your mood, habits, and achievements.
Remember, mental health improvement is a journey, not a destination. It’s okay to ask for help and take your time.
The Role of Community and Support Networks
In India, community plays a vital role in mental health. Support networks can provide encouragement, reduce isolation, and offer practical help. Many mental health improvement plans include connecting with groups that share similar experiences.
Here are some ways communities contribute:
Peer Support Groups
These groups offer a safe space to share stories and coping strategies.
Workshops and Seminars
Educational events raise awareness and teach skills for mental wellness.
Cultural and Spiritual Practices
Engaging in traditional activities can provide comfort and meaning.
Online Forums
Virtual communities connect people across distances, offering flexibility and anonymity.
By participating in these networks, individuals can feel less alone and more empowered. This collective strength is a powerful tool for healing.
